Veeron Ka Veer – Maharana Pratap
We as educators, have a great responsibility to instill and inculcate in our progeny the values of patriotism, and imbibing in our children a love for their motherland, its culture and thereby enable them to be true citizens of the country and the world. In sync with this mission, Blue Bells Preparatory School celebrated a saga of valour, Veeron Ka Veer – MAHARANA PRATAP, through a dance drama on the Annual Day cum Prize Distribution Function on Sunday, 19.03.2023.
The Chief Guest for the function was Mr. Ashish Gulati, Vice Chairman, Blue Bells Group of Schools, Dr. Saroj Suman Gulati, Director, Blue Bells Group of Schools was the revered Guest of Honour .
The inaugural ceremony commenced with the kindling of the auspicious lamp by the Chief Guest, members of the management, and other distinguished guests. Ms. Anu Sehgal, Headmistress, Blue Bells Preparatory School welcomed the august audience and also presented the saga of achievements – The Annual Report 2022-23.
The proceedings of the day began with ‘Shiv Stuti’ a spectacular display of cosmic music and energy by the young students who truly mesmerized the audience.
The Chief Guest Mr. Ashish Gulati, Vice Chairperson, Blue Bells Group of Schools and Dr. Saroj Suman Gulati, Director, Blue Bells Group of Schools awarded the students for their remarkable performances in the co-scholastic areas .
The sprawling lawns of Blue Bells Model School reverberated with different titles and sobriquets of a great warrior and patriot, Maharana Pratap. The students pledged their loyality and love for their motherland.
The presentation Veeron Ka Veer – Maharana Pratap, with an astounding 100% participation of more than 450 students of Classes UKG, I & II, left glittering trails in the minds of the awe struck audience. The script, props, costumes, direction and choreography for the program was all an in house effort with all the support of the Management and staff.
The Chief Guest applauded the efforts of the young students and urged them to be proud of the rich legacy of their motherland. He also expressed that it was a memorable experience to witness the valour of Veeron Ka Veer - Maharana Pratap, which was an amazing amalgamation of dance and drama.
The curtain was drawn to the spectacular show with the vote of thanks followed by the National Anthem.
